This guide explains how personal loans work, how lenders review applications, and the different loan amounts borrowers may explore.
A personal loan is a type of installment loan that borrowers repay through scheduled monthly payments over a set period.

Many lenders allow borrowers to submit loan requests online. Applications are typically reviewed based on several financial factors.
Lenders may review income, employment history, and existing financial obligations during the approval process.

Credit history may influence loan approval decisions and available loan terms.
Personal loans are often used for emergency financial needs.
